NEW YORK, Dec. 4, 2012 /PRNewswire/ -- American Realty Capital Daily Net Asset Value Trust, Inc. (the "Company" or "ARC DNAV") today announced the appointment of Dr. Robert J. Froehlich as a member of the board of directors of the Company.

Dr. Froehlich has over 35 years of experience in and around Wall Street. Froehlich began his professional career in the public sector in Ohio, where he also served as campaign finance chairman for Paul R. Leonard, the 58th lieutenant governor of Ohio. He then moved to the private sector, serving as a senior executive with Ernst & Whinney. Froehlich formerly served as the Vice Chairman of Deutsche Asset Management, the money management arm of Deutsche Bank. Before joining Kemper Funds, which became Scudder Investments after it was acquired by Scudder Stevens & Clark, and which is now DWS Investments after it was merged with Deutsche Asset Management, he was with Van Kampen Merritt, where he served as director of research until his appointment as chief investment strategist. While at Van Kampen, Froehlich was elected to three "All-American" Institutional Research Teams sponsored by Global Guarantee, The Bond Buyer and Ratings, Research and Review. Froehlich also formerly served on the Board of Trustees for the University of Dayton.
Dr. Froehlich has been a key note speaker on investing in 107 different countries and published five books. He received his Ph.D. from California Coast University in 1979, M.A. from Central Michigan in 1978, M.P.A. from the University of Dayton in 1976 and a B.A. from the University of Dayton in 1975. In 2008, he was awarded an Honorary Doctorate of Commercial Sciences from the Board of Trustees of Central Michigan University.
